首页
学习
活动
专区
圈层
工具
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ux游戏加速

Linux游戏加速主要涉及到网络优化、系统调优和硬件利用等方面。以下是对Linux游戏加速的完整解答:

基础概念

Linux游戏加速是指通过一系列技术手段,提升在Linux操作系统上运行游戏的性能和流畅度。这通常涉及到网络连接的优化、系统资源的合理分配以及硬件性能的最大化利用。

相关优势

  1. 开源生态:Linux系统开源,有大量的社区支持和自定义选项。
  2. 稳定性:Linux系统通常比Windows更稳定,对硬件要求较低。
  3. 安全性:Linux系统相对更安全,少有病毒和恶意软件。
  4. 灵活性:可以通过各种工具和脚本来优化游戏性能。

类型

  1. 网络加速:优化网络连接,减少延迟和丢包。
  2. 系统调优:调整内核参数,优化资源分配。
  3. 硬件加速:利用GPU和其他硬件加速功能。

应用场景

  1. 远程游戏:通过SSH隧道或VPN在远程服务器上运行游戏。
  2. 云游戏:在云端运行游戏,通过网络传输视频流。
  3. 本地游戏:优化本地系统以提升游戏性能。

常见问题及解决方法

网络延迟高

原因:网络连接不稳定或带宽不足。

解决方法

  • 使用有线连接代替无线连接。
  • 使用QoS(服务质量)设置来优先处理游戏流量。
  • 选择更稳定的网络服务提供商。

示例代码(使用tc命令进行QoS设置):

代码语言:txt
复制
sudo tc qdisc add dev eth0 root handle 1: prio
sudo tc filter add dev eth0 parent 1: protocol ip prio 1 u32 match ip dport 27015 0xffff flowid 1:1

系统资源不足

原因:系统资源分配不合理或硬件性能不足。

解决方法

  • 关闭不必要的后台进程和服务。
  • 调整内核参数以优化资源分配。
  • 升级硬件,如增加内存或更换更强的CPU/GPU。

示例代码(调整swappiness值以减少交换分区使用):

代码语言:txt
复制
sudo sysctl vm.swappiness=10
echo "vm.swappiness=10" | sudo tee -a /etc/sysctl.conf

硬件加速未启用

原因:显卡驱动未正确安装或未启用硬件加速。

解决方法

  • 安装最新的显卡驱动。
  • 检查并启用硬件加速选项。

示例代码(安装NVIDIA驱动):

代码语言:txt
复制
sudo apt update
sudo apt install nvidia-driver-460
sudo reboot

总结

Linux游戏加速需要综合考虑网络、系统和硬件等多个方面。通过合理的优化和调整,可以在Linux系统上获得流畅的游戏体验。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的文章

扫码

添加站长 进交流群

领取专属 10元无门槛券

手把手带您无忧上云

扫码加入开发者社群

热门标签

活动推荐

    运营活动

    活动名称
    广告关闭
    领券